Introduction
Zhang Heng (78-139) was an esteemed Chinese inventor, scientist, mathematician, and astronomer during the Eastern Han Dynasty (25-220). Renowned for his wide-ranging contributions to science and technology, Zhang is best known for inventing the first seismoscope, an instrument for detecting earthquakes. His work in astronomy, mathematics, and engineering has left a lasting impact on the development of science in ancient China, and he is celebrated for his innovations and intellectual achievements.

Achievements in Astronomy
Zhang Heng made significant contributions to astronomy, notably his work on the armillary sphere and his star map. The armillary sphere was an ancient instrument used to model the celestial sphere and was essential for determining the positions of stars and planets. Zhang improved upon existing designs, enhancing their accuracy and functionality. His star map documented over 2,500 celestial bodies, reflecting his meticulous observations of the night sky. Zhang's advancements in astronomy helped lay the groundwork for future astronomical research and understanding.
Mathematical Contributions
Zhang Heng was also an accomplished mathematician. He worked on approximations for pi, one of the fundamental constants in mathematics. His methods for calculating pi were among the most accurate of his time, and his contributions to mathematics extended to areas such as geometry and the properties of circles. Zhang's work demonstrated the interconnectivity between mathematical theories and practical applications, influencing subsequent generations of Chinese mathematicians.
The Seismoscope: An Ingenious Invention
Zhang Heng's most famous invention is the seismoscope, which he created around AD 132. This groundbreaking device was capable of detecting and indicating the occurrence of distant earthquakes. The seismoscope consisted of a large, ornate bronze vessel adorned with dragon and toad motifs. When an earthquake occurred, a mechanism inside the vessel would cause a ball to drop from one of the dragons' mouths into a toad's mouth below, indicating the direction of the tremor. The seismoscope was a remarkable achievement in engineering and played a critical role in the early detection of earthquakes, which was vital for disaster preparedness in ancient China.
